National Law University, Jodhpur (NLUJ), is one of India's leading law schools, consistently ranked among the top legal institutions in the country. Established in 1999, it offers a high-standard legal education through its integrated undergraduate (BA LLB/BBA LLB) and postgraduate (LLM/MBA) programs. For the 2026 academic session, the university has released a comprehensive calendar that balances rigorous academic learning with research, internships, and competitive moot court events.
About NLU Jodhpur Examinations 2026
The examination system at NLU Jodhpur for the 2026 session is highly structured, following a strict semester pattern as prescribed by its academic council. For the Even Semester (January–June 2026), classes are scheduled to begin on February 2, 2026. The academic cycle culminates with the End-Term Examinations, which are officially slated to commence on May 21, 2026. Evaluation is multidimensional, involving continuous assessments, research projects, and final theory papers. The university also facilitates 'Repeat and Improvement Examinations' for students, with the next window scheduled for late January 2026 and July 2026.
Key Dates for 2026 Even Semester
- Commencement of classes for all semesters: February 2, 2026
- Repeat/Improvement Examination: January 24 – January 31, 2026
- Last Teaching Day: May 16, 2026
- Notification of Attendance: May 20, 2026
- Commencement of End-Term Examinations: May 21, 2026
- Last day of End-Term Examinations: May 30, 2026
- Last day of submission of Results: June 13, 2026
